Rousselet-Robatel
Separation, Enrichment, Purification. Centrifuges for solid-liquid filtration and decantation. Centrifugal liquid-liquid contactors for solvent extraction. Centrifugal chromatography for purification. Engineers and scientists come to Rousselet-Robatel when they are challenged by their process, frustrated by under-performing separation technologies. Rousselet-Robatel is improving its customer’s operations worldwide with its proven, performance based separation and extraction systems. | Separation, Extraction, Purification. Centrifugal Solvent Extractors, Mixer-Settlers, and Filtering Centrifuges for the precious metals leaching and extraction industry (mining and recycling). Engineers and scientists come to Rousselet-Robatel for robust, performance-based extraction, separation, and product recovery systems. From kilogram capacities on the R&D laboratory bench up to production lines exceeding metric tons per day, these robust centrifugation systems are used extensively for the leaching, extraction, and filtration of lithium and other precious metals from mines, brines, and produced water, and the extraction of black mass from battery recycling streams for the recovery of lithium, manganese, cobalt, nickel, and other trace metals.

Entegris
Entegris provides advanced materials, fluid management, and process solutions for biopharmaceutical manufacturing, leveraging expertise from the semiconductor industry to deliver high-purity, scalable, and reliable products for cell/gene therapy, vaccines, and biologics. Their offerings include single-use systems (bags, filters, tubing), specialty chemicals, and contamination control solutions, helping customers reduce costs, speed time-to-market, and ensure product purity. | Entegris, Inc. (NASDAQ: ENTG) is a global leader in advanced materials and process solutions for the semiconductor, life sciences, and other high-tech industries. Headquartered in Billerica, Massachusetts, Entegris delivers innovative solutions that enable the highest levels of purity and performance in critical manufacturing processes. Its comprehensive portfolio includes filtration systems, gas and liquid delivery technologies, specialty chemicals, CMP slurries and pads, and advanced coatings. With core competencies in materials science, microcontamination control, and manufacturing excellence, Entegris partners with industry leaders to drive innovation and improve yields. The company operates a worldwide network of manufacturing and technology centers, employs approximately 8,200 people, and holds around 4,500 active patents. In 2024, Entegris reported $3.2 billion in net sales.
